Mark Dacascos joins Ultimate Justice!

German-based production company Silent Partners recently premiered its martial arts action thriller “One Million K(l)icks” featuring rising action star Mike Moeller, and its not wasting any time in moving on to its latest project, titled “Ultimate Justice” under the direction of Martin Christopher Bode. Even better – the great Mark Dacascos will serve as the film’s leading man!

Joining Dacascos in the film’s supporting cast is Mike Moeller himself, alongside Mathis Lanwehr, Mike Leeder of Impact Online (who also served as producer), and Germany’s martial arts behemoth Matthias Hues, presumably as the villain.

Not much additional information is available on “Ultimate Justice” at present, but do we really even need any? Hopefully, the release of “One Million K(l)icks” will be soon, just to make the wait for “Ultimate Justice” a tad easier!
